Burkhardt Salary

As of April 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Burkhardt in the United States is $85,460.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$41. Salaries at Burkhardt typically range from $75,297 to $96,442 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near New Orleans?

Understanding the cost of living near New Orleans is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Burkhardt.
New Orleans' Cost of Living Index is approximately 96.4 (3.6% less expensive than US average; 3.7% more than LA average). Unique culture, tourism, housing varies greatly by neighborhood, can be high in desirable areas. RTA streetcar/b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Burkhardt,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,200 - $1,900+ A significant portion of Burkhardt sal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$55 (RTA Jazzy Pass 31-day)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$420 - $620 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$400 - $750+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$380 - $700+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,605 - $4,225+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
